Anger management Classes
Anger can affect relationships and daily routines, so learning constructive skills is important. Anger management Classes often focus on recognizing triggers, practicing pause techniques, and communicating assertively without aggression. These programs provide a safe space to practice new responses and receive feedback from instructors and peers. Consistent attendance and homework can reinforce healthier patterns and reduce the frequency of emotional outbursts over time.
Self care and daily routines
Daily routines that include regular sleep, balanced meals, physical activity, and mindful practices contribute significantly to mental health. Small, sustainable changes—such as a brief morning grounding exercise, a post work walk, or a digital detox in the evening—can offset stress and improve mood. Building a support network through friends, family, or peer groups creates a safety net for tough days and fosters accountability for personal goals and routines.
